What is the Keeper AI Standards Test?
The Keeper AI Standards Test is a standardized evaluation framework designed to assess AI systems based on key criteria such as safety, ethics, reliability, transparency, and compliance. It aims to address potential issues like bias, inaccuracy, and ethical dilemmas, ensuring that AI technologies serve humanity responsibly.
This test is particularly significant for organizations and developers, as it provides a structured approach to scrutinizing AI systems at every stage of development. By adhering to these standards, AI developers can build trust, enhance performance, and contribute positively to the broader ecosystem.
Core Principles of the Keeper AI Standards Test
The Keeper AI Standards Test operates on several foundational principles:
1. Safety and Security
Safety is paramount in AI deployment. The test evaluates whether the system is free from vulnerabilities that could lead to harm or misuse. This includes assessing the robustness of algorithms, ensuring data privacy, and implementing safeguards against cyber threats.
2. Ethical Compliance
AI systems must operate within ethical boundaries, avoiding biases or discriminatory practices. The Keeper AI Standards Test examines decision-making processes to ensure fairness, equity, and respect for human rights.
3. Reliability and Accuracy
AI systems should perform consistently across various scenarios. The test evaluates the accuracy of outputs, identifying any inconsistencies or errors that could undermine reliability.
4. Transparency and Accountability
Transparency in AI operations fosters trust among users and stakeholders. The Keeper AI Standards Test ensures that AI processes and decisions are understandable, traceable, and explainable.
5. Legal and Regulatory Compliance
Adhering to global laws and standards is essential for any AI system. The test reviews compliance with industry-specific regulations and legal requirements, minimizing risks for organizations.
How the Keeper AI Standards Test is Conducted
The Keeper AI Standards Test follows a systematic approach to ensure comprehensive evaluation. Here are the primary steps involved:
Step 1: Initial Review
The process begins with a preliminary analysis of the AI system, focusing on its design, purpose, and intended applications. This stage identifies potential risks and areas requiring closer scrutiny.
Step 2: Risk Assessment
The test incorporates a thorough risk assessment, analyzing factors such as data security, ethical implications, and operational vulnerabilities. This step aims to mitigate issues before deployment.
Step 3: Performance Evaluation
The system undergoes rigorous testing to evaluate its reliability, accuracy, and adaptability in diverse environments. Scenarios are designed to simulate real-world challenges and edge cases.
Step 4: Transparency Analysis
This phase assesses whether the AI’s operations, decision-making processes, and outcomes are explainable and accessible to stakeholders. Transparency is critical for fostering trust.
Step 5: Compliance Verification
The final step involves verifying adherence to legal standards, industry regulations, and ethical guidelines. This ensures that the AI system aligns with global best practices.
